What is Music Notation Software?
Music notation software lets you write, edit, and play back sheet music with precision. These programs combine traditional music engraving with modern tools like MIDI input, playback engines, and dynamic layout control—making it easier than ever to compose and arrange music digitally.
Which Notation Program is Right for You?
- Dorico – Developed by former Sibelius engineers, Dorico offers powerful engraving, intuitive workflow, and deep support for both classical and modern music. Ideal for professional composers and arrangers.
- Sibelius – Known for its clean interface and ease of use. Great for composers, students, and anyone who wants to get ideas down quickly without compromising print quality.
Both programs support MIDI input, virtual instruments, and export to industry-standard formats like MusicXML and PDF. Whether you prefer to compose with a mouse, MIDI keyboard, or pen tablet, there’s a notation tool for your workflow.
